          • #6
            Originally posted by trufresh17
            Has anyone heard the new Beck album? I haven't heard any noise about it one way or the other.
            i've given it only a couple full listens thus far and think that it is album that deserves multiple listens before fully judging it. so far, i think it starts off strong and then kind of fizzles. the album has a strong cohesiveness, but then the songs also start to kind of sound the same to me. also, the songwriting is not what is driving most of the tunes, it's more of a beat, texture and amazing production thing. however, i think more is to be discovered upon listening to it further as there are many layers to each song. i didn't like it immediately like i have every other of his albums (i even liked midnight vultures immediately, but then began to loathe it after multiple listens), but i will give it more of a chance -- it is beck after all.
